Two vendors had the same looking coral, purple base with bright green polyps, with similar growth patterns. One was labeled garf bonsai and the other was not. My guess is a lot of corals with this appearance are labeled as garf if the specific genealogy is not known.

For what’d it worth I have a large coral that is tabling and looks just like this and I’m not even sure if it’s garf bonsai lol
